1. Sign up for a Google account

Before starting a YouTube channel, you need to have a Google account. If you already have a Gmail account, you do not need to create a new account. You can use your existing Gmail account to sign in to YouTube. If you do not have a Google account, you can easily create one by going to the Google sign-up page and following the on-screen instructions.

2. Download the YouTube app

Once you have a Google account, download the YouTube app on your phone. The YouTube app is free and available for both iOS and Android devices. You can search for the app in your phone’s app store and download it. Once the app is downloaded, open it and sign in with your Google account.

3. Create a channel

To create a new YouTube channel, you need to select the Account icon in the top right-hand corner of the home screen. From there, select the “Create a channel” option. The app will then guide you through the process of creating a channel, including choosing a name and uploading a profile picture.

4. Customize your channel

After creating your channel, you can customize it by adding a cover photo and a description. Your cover photo should be visually stunning and relevant to your content. Your description should be brief but informative, telling your viewers what kind of content they can expect to see on your channel.

5. Upload your first video

To upload your first video, select the camera icon from the bottom menu. You can then record a video or choose an existing one from your phone’s gallery. Once you have selected your video, you can add a title, description, and tags. Make sure your title and description are relevant and descriptive to attract viewers.

Step-by-Step Guide on How to Create a YouTube Channel on Your Phone

If you’re one of those people who are always on the go, then creating a YouTube channel on your phone is an excellent way to start sharing your content. By creating a YouTube account, you can upload videos anytime, anywhere. In this section, we’ll walk you through the process of creating a YouTube channel on your phone.

1. Sign Up for YouTube

Before you can create a YouTube channel, you first need to sign up for an account. Open the YouTube app on your phone and tap on the “Sign In” button at the top right corner of the screen. If you don’t have a Google account yet, create one by following the on-screen instructions.

2. Launch the YouTube App

Once you’ve signed up for a YouTube account, open the app on your phone. If you’re not already logged in, tap on the “Sign In” button and enter your login credentials to access your account.

3. Tap on Your Profile Icon

On the top right corner of your screen, you’ll see a circular icon with your profile picture (if you’ve added one). Tap on that icon, and you’ll be redirected to your account dashboard.

4. Click on the “Create a Channel” Button

Once you’re on your account dashboard, scroll down and look for the “Create a Channel” button. Tap on it, and you’ll be asked to choose a name for your channel. You can use your real name or a catchy username that best represents your brand or niche.

5. Customize Your Channel

After choosing a name for your channel, you’ll be taken to a page where you can customize its appearance. You can upload a profile picture, add a cover photo, and write a channel description. Make sure to create a channel art that represents your brand and style.

6. Verify Your Account

To start uploading videos to your channel and monetizing them, you need to verify your account. YouTube may ask you to provide a valid phone number to verify your identity. Once you’ve passed the verification process, you’re good to go.

7. Start Uploading Videos

To upload a video, click on the “+” button on the bottom right of your screen, select “Upload Video,” and choose the video file you want to upload. You can add a title, description, and tags to your video to make it more searchable.

Creating a Gmail Account

Before we get started on creating a YouTube channel on your phone, it’s essential to have a Gmail account. This is because YouTube is a Google-owned product, and you need a Google account to sign into the platform. Here are the steps you need to follow to create a Google account:

Steps Actions
Step 1: Open your preferred browser on your phone and go to the Google sign up page.
Step 2: Fill in your first and last name in the required fields.
Step 3: Create a unique username that you’ll use to sign in to your Google account.
Step 4: Next, create a secure password that you’ll use to access your account. Ensure that it’s strong enough so that it can’t be guessed.
Step 5: On the next page, enter your mobile number and your recovery email, if you have one.
Step 6: Google will then send a verification code to your mobile number that you’ll need to input on the sign-up page to complete the process.
Step 7: Agree to Google’s terms of service and privacy policy.
Step 8: Lastly, click on the “Create Account” button, and your Google account will be ready for use.
